Moz’s UX team is seeking an Intermediate UX Designer to join our team. As the ideal candidate, you will be responsible for helping the UX team with their larger projects, and owning the smaller-scoped UX requests from different departments within the company. You will help maintain our pattern library, and will also work on various user research tasks, including feedback analysis and reporting, to help guide product decisions. When you are in between tasks, you will be working to gain a deeper understanding of our tools and the SEO industry, which will help fuel your future decisions.
We’re hoping you’re detail-oriented, meticulous in your work, and always wanting to learn. We’re hoping you get fired up about resolving user pain points through well-justified design decisions, and are excited to include user feedback as your main source of inspiration. Unlike a Product Designer role, this role does not require you to have exceptional design skills (though that would definitely be a big plus). Instead, this role requires a strong design process and problem solving skills. This person should get excited at all kinds of feedback and research, know how to use those findings in their concepts, be able to test their concepts, and communicate their justified ideas. They should be able to use a pattern library for the majority of their final designs, and have enough skill to fill in the gaps. Responsibilities We’re looking for an Intermediate UX Designer that will Assist the UX team with larger projects, working to understand, vet, and improve user problems and solutions, as well as process problems and solutions Own the entire process, start to finish, for the smaller-scoped UX request Repair, maintain, and upgrade our pattern library where necessary, to help scale our designs and process Analyze, catalog, and report on qualitative user feedback from multiple sources Analyze quantitative behavioral data using tools like Pendo and Fullstory Work with other UX Designers to own the entire design process from start to finish, including locking down requirements with stakeholders, wireframes, prototypes, and mockups, all the way to the final hand-off to developers, and to owning and measuring the success of the work Plan and conduct various forms of user research, depending on the needs of the project Work with the dev team to ensure designs are implemented accurately and provide quality assurance on their designs, once implemented Communicate and meticulously document your designs, plans, and outcomes You will also work closely with product managers, other UX designers, developers, and other stakeholders as you go through the entire UX process. Understand and embrace our core values: Transparent, Accountable, Generous, Fun, Empathetic, and Exceptional.

Requirements

At least 3 years of experience in UX design or related fields An intermediate-level understanding of SEO , with demonstrated experience using SEO tools , such as Moz Pro, AHREFs, SEMrush, Raven Tools, or Screaming Frog A strong portfolio that demonstrates your design process, including a range of research methods and outcomes Demonstrated experience working within, and contributing to, a pattern library Demonstrated proficiency in design and prototyping tools (we work in Figma ) Proficient with standard research methods like usability testing, interviews, and data analysis, and knows when their work may benefit from these research methods A willingness and eagerness to learn Meticulous attention to detail Nice to have A bachelor's degree in interaction design, human-computer interaction (HCI), or related UX degree Experience designing for large sets of displayed data, including data visualizations Strong knowledge of UI design principles and techniques, and are up-to-date with the latest UI trends and technologies. Knowledge of AA and AAA accessibility standards Target Salary (12 months) $85-$90K
